Biomechanics and Modeling in Mechanobiology (BMMB) is a bimonthly peer-reviewed scientific journal published by Springer Science+Business Media.The journal was established in June 2002 and is currently edited by Gerhard A. Holzapfel and David Nordsletten.

Founded in 2004, Simbios is charged with a mandate to provide leading software and computational tools for physics-based modeling and simulation of biological structures. OpenSim was designed to propel biomechanics research by providing a common framework for investigation and a vehicle for exchanging complex musculoskeletal models.

Multibody simulation (MBS) is a method of numerical simulation in which multibody systems are composed of various rigid or elastic bodies. Connections between the bodies can be modeled with kinematic constraints (such as joints) or force elements (such as spring dampers).
